从安装到使用:PostgreSQL实用指南

从安装到使用:PostgreSQL实用指南

PostgreSQL是一款高性能的关系型数据库管理系统,被广泛应用于企业级应用、互联网应用、物联网领域等各种场景。它具有开源、可扩展、高可靠、安全性强等优点,是许多企业和开发者的首选数据库。本篇文章将介绍如何从安装到使用PostgreSQL,适合初次接触PostgreSQL的开发者。

一、安装PostgreSQL

从安装到使用:PostgreSQL实用指南

我们可以在官网https://www.postgresql.org/download/ 上下载PostgreSQL的最新版本。安装过程里需要填写一些必要的信息,如数据目录、密码等,并且在安装完成后需要启动服务。安装完成后可以通过命令行工具或可视化工具来操作数据库。

在Windows平台上,我们可以通过以下步骤来安装:

1.访问https://www.postgresql.org/download/网站下载最新的PostgreSQL软件包。

2.运行安装程序,并按照页面上的提示进行操作。

3.输入您的管理员密码,并指定数据库的位置和端口。

4.启动PostgreSQL数据库。

5.使用创建的账户连接到数据库服务器。

在Linux平台上,我们可以通过以下步骤来安装:

1.通过终端命令,更新Linux系统的仓库列表。

2.在终端中输入以下命令,下载PostgreSQL:

sudo apt-get update

sudo apt-get install postgresql

3.安装完成后,使用以下命令启动PostgreSQL服务:

sudo service postgresql start

4.使用以下命令连接到PostgreSQL数据库:

sudo -u postgres psql

二、创建数据库和表格

PostgreSQL默认会创建一个名为“postgres”的数据库,但是我们通常需要自己创建数据库和数据表格来存储数据。我们可以通过命令行或可视化工具来进行操作。

1.使用命令行创建数据库:

在命令行中输入以下代码,创建一个名为“test_db”的数据库:

createdb test_db

2.使用命令行创建数据表格:

在命令行中输入以下代码,创建一个名为“users”的数据表格:

CREATE TABLE users (

id INT PRIMARY KEY,

name VARCHAR(50),

email VARCHAR(50)

);

三、插入数据

1.使用命令行插入数据:

在命令行中输入以下代码,向“users”表格中插入一条数据:

INSERT INTO users (id, name, email)

VALUES (1, ‘张三’, ‘zhangsan@qq.com’);

2.使用可视化工具插入数据:

打开可视化工具如Navicat for PostgreSQL,右键点击“users”表格,并选择“Insert Records”。此时会打开一个对话框,填写要插入的数据后点击“确认”即可。

四、查询数据

1.使用命令行查询数据:

在命令行中输入以下代码,查询“users”表格中的所有数据:

SELECT * FROM users;

2.使用可视化工具查询数据:

打开可视化工具如Navicat for PostgreSQL,展开“users”表格,并双击“SELECT * FROM users”语句即可查询出所有的数据。

五、更新和删除数据

1.使用命令行更新数据:

在命令行中输入以下代码,更新“users”表格中id为1的数据:

UPDATE users SET name=’李四’ WHERE id=1;

2.使用可视化工具更新数据:

打开可视化工具如Navicat for PostgreSQL,右键点击“users”表格,选择“Update Records”,填写要更新的数据后点击“确认”。

1.使用命令行删除数据:

在命令行中输入以下代码,删除“users”表格中id为1的数据:

DELETE FROM users WHERE id=1;

2.使用可视化工具删除数据:

打开可视化工具如Navicat for PostgreSQL,右键点击“users”表格,选择“Delete Records”,填写要删除的数据后点击“确认”。

六、总结

本文简单介绍了如何从安装到使用PostgreSQL,包括了创建数据库和表格、插入、查询、更新和删除数据。PostgreSQL拥有各种强大的特性,如支持JSON数据类型、事务管理、视图等,能够满足各种企业级应用的需求。学习PostgreSQL需要时间和实践,希望这篇文章能够帮助初学者入门。

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023年5月26日 上午9:40
下一篇 2023年5月26日 上午9:59

相关推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注